(config target name)
Retrieve the value of an option from target. For example:
(config button1 :text) => "I'm a button!"
Target must satisfy the Configurable protocol. In general, it may be a widget, or convertible to widget with (to-widget). For example, the target can be an event object.
Returns the option value. Throws IllegalArgumentException if an unknown option is requested.
See: (seesaw.core/config!)

(config! targets & args)
Applies options in the argument list to one or more targets. For example:
(config! button1 :enabled? false :text "I' disabled")
or:
(config! [button1 button2] :enabled? false :text "We're disabled")
Targets must satisfy the Configurable protocol. In general, they may be widgets, or convertible to widgets with (to-widget). For example, the target can be an event object.
Returns the input targets. Throws IllegalArgumentException if an unknown option is encountered.
See: (seesaw.core/config)

A protocol for configuring and querying properties of an object. Client code should use (seesaw.core/config!) and (seesaw.core/config) rather than calling protocol methods directly.
See: (seesaw.core/config) (seesaw.core/config!)

(config!* target args)
Configure one or more options on target. Args is a list of key/value pairs. See (seesaw.core/config!)

(config* target name)
Retrieve the current value for the given named option. See (seesaw.core/config)
